Clixon roadmap
High prio
- NACM (RFC 8341)
- Module rules (done)
- Data node rules (read/create/delete/update/execute)
- Special handling of the initial startup transaction to avoid exit at startup
- Possibly - draft-wu-netconf-restconf-factory-restore-03
- Handle revisions to data model.
- Possibly draft-wang-netmod-module-revision-management-01
- XML Namespace handling
Medium prio:
- Input validation on custom RPCs/ (done)
- Support for XML regex's.
- Currently Posix extended regular expressions
- Support a plugin callback that is invoked when copy-config is called.
- Preserve CLI command history across sessions. The up/down arrows
Low prio:
- Provide a client library to access netconf APIs provided by system services.
- Netconf backend (Clixon acts as netconf controller)
- Support for restconf call-home (RFC 8071)
Not prioritized:
- Support for restconf PATCH method
